On (unitary) perfect polynomials over F2 with only Mersenne primes as odd divisors

Abstract

The only (unitary) perfect polynomials over F2 that are products of x, x+1 and Mersenne primes are precisely the nine (resp. nine "classes") known ones. This follows from a new result about the factorization of M2h+1 +1, for a Mersenne prime M and for a positive integer h. Other consequences of such a factorization are new results about odd perfect polynomials.
